Breakfast is believed by doctors, nutritionists… and mothers worldwide to be the most important meal of the day. Whether you’re a fan of eating a meal first thing in the morning or not, most of us can agree that breakfast food is some of the heartiest, most welcome fare out there when hunger strikes. The staple food of any breakfast meal or recipe is the egg, perhaps because of its nutritional value, or maybe its ability to be used in just about any dish.
